Isolated dislocation of the radial head in adults is a rare injury. A 20-year-old man received a direct blow to his elbow and sustained an isolated anterior dislocation of the radial head. Open reduction was required because soft tissue interposition prevented reduction by closed manipulation. At operation the annular ligament was found to be ruptured and interposed between the articular surfaces, preventing reduction. A satisfactory result was obtained 1 year after surgery.
